基于水基系统概念和内涵构建了东江流域水基系统健康评价指标体系和评价标准,分别采用层次分析法和粗糙集理论得到评价指标的主观权重和客观权重,将其进行加权平均得到评价指标的综合权重. 运用集对分析方法从系统的稳定态、和谐度、演进率三方面对东江流域水基系统健康进行综合评价,评价结果表明,东江流域水基系统健康状态在2005年处于“中等”水平,2010~2020年处于“较好”水平,2030年达到“很好”级别. 从总体上看,水基系统朝着健康稳定的方向发展.
Abstract
According to the concept and connotation of water-based system, the index system and evaluation criteria of the health state assessment of the water-based system for Dongjiang basin are constructed. The subjective weights and objective weights of indexes are separately obtained using analytic hierarchy process (AHP) and rough set theory, the comprehensive weights of indexes are weighted average using of the two results. From the stability, concordance and evaluation rate of the system, health state assessment of water-based system for Dongjiang basin is deeply analyzed using the set pair analysis method. It is showed that health state of water-based system for Dongjiang basin is in the middle level in 2005, in addition, in the better level in 2010 and 2020, and will reach the best level in 2030. In general, the development of the water-based system is healthy and stable.
